Output d5fec795aac13a131f429b6d8b081f05e6e2d2f84a108a9ce8ce18cfb12da599:2

value
246363577
script pubkey
OP_0 OP_PUSHBYTES_20 23bf889ebfc1756d57a919d8eaa50c10269d9123
address
bc1qywlc384lc96k64afr8vw4fgvzqnfmyfrqvwt2t
transaction
d5fec795aac13a131f429b6d8b081f05e6e2d2f84a108a9ce8ce18cfb12da599
spent
true